Has some interesting looking stuff in the trailer, and they don't even show Christian Bale (the villain) which is kind of interesting.  But I dunno, I was kind of meh on Ragnarok.  I find Taika Waititi's tonal balance in several of his films to be really poor at times (I also didn't love Jojo), and this especially hurt Ragnarok.  Maybe he shouldn't have mass genocide and all these dark elements along such goofy stuff, it just didn't work for me.  So I have the same concern here.  But the angle they're going for here, it may work out better.
